Output 59a23991e7423c29bf728edf79dda60a49e50f10052bca5ed5fe6f3491585105:18

value
4662893
script pubkey
OP_0 OP_PUSHBYTES_20 b7ae79685328aa94c38a88c2dc8ccd24996dea32
address
tb1qk7h8j6zn9z4ffsu23rpderxdyjvkm63j6mds07
transaction
59a23991e7423c29bf728edf79dda60a49e50f10052bca5ed5fe6f3491585105